Chicken Wings: Because there aint no thang like a chicken wing! These Team Trione made chicken wings were lightly tossed salt, pepper, paprika, and cayenne pepper. Grilled on a nice hot grill a few minutes on each side then put in a bowl and tossed with Sweet Baby Rays BBQ sauce. You can use any sauce you'd like though! Finish them off with sprinkle of Feta cheese and scallions for a fancy touch. If you're a Falcons fan, then you'll LOVE this dish! If you are a fan of any other team, you're going to LOVE it too!!
